Abstract

The U.S. is a participating member in the development of ISO standards through the American National Standards Institute (ANSI). Specific ANSI participation relative to standards on architectural acoustics is within ISO TC43 SC2, which deals with building acoustics, as opposed to noise for instance. The actual standards development and voting responsibilities rest with the ANSI Technical Advisory Group (TAG) to ISO TC43 SC2, which is delegated to ASTM (American Standards for Testing and Materials) committee E 33.06 International Standards. This paper will present the process whereby the entire American continent is involved in the development of ISO standards, since ASTM is an international standard organization, whereas the U.S. voting is of course solely an ANSI responsibility. Both current and in‐development ISO standards will be discussed.
